BIOGRAPHY

The Feevah is a Barbadian born Dance / Hip-hop Artist aka The Prince Of The Tropix, Feev and The Son Of The Sun. He was the founder of Killa Squadron, The Academy and Feevah Entertainment Inc.


The Feevah was born and raised in St. Barnabas Heights, Barbados, of St. Lucian / Barbadian parentage. He started out in music from a very young age appearing on national TV and Radio. However, it wasn't until his teenage years at Christ Church Foundation school, that he teamed up with Kristen Broomes (KB Sharp) to form a school Hip-hop group Alwyz N 2 Sumting. After finishing school, he started Killa Squadron with Sista Sin and Raw-G, and they released their 1st single "Platinum Riding" which was a hit in the underground and appeared on local radio stations.

FEEVAH ENTERTAINMENT


In 2006, he was faced with a dilemna which cut his association with his team short and he ended up re-forming Feevah Entertainment as an artist developer and promoter. He was the Executive Producer for the first UK Soca compilation ever recorded titled " Caribbean Unity" which he invited artists from different Caribbean countries, living in the U.K. He was also the pioneer of the U.K Soca video industry, with the 1st ever U.K Soca Music video recorded. In 2011, he was the engine behind Soca Artist Dee-Vine, who was a finalist in the UK Soca competition in her debut year.


DANCE MUSIC


In 2011, The Feevah started working with UK producer Khay Molasses (20Twenty Studios) who introduced him to electronic music as a project, which resulted in The Feevah's 1st single "Get Ya Swagga On". The single was launched in Barbados on 11.11.11 and quickly made him a favourite of the media. He later became a guest presenter at the Barbados Music Awards and performed with Strategy The Band at the Virgin Music Festival.
